Cameron Remmer was born on 30 July 1982. He was the youngest of four siblings. He moved around from town to town in California, living in places such as Santa Barbara and Ventura.
His plan was to start a medical marijuana business. On 29 September he flew to San Fransisco with 60 to 70 packages of the drug. He also had $30,000 with him to buy more.
October 6th he called a friend asking him to pay for a room for Cameron to live in. The friend accepted, but Cameron told him to forget about it since he already found a place to live.
That was the last time anyone has heard from him. He stayed in the Fairmont hotel on Mason street. He left all of his luggage and person belongings, including the marijuana and $30,000 and never came to pick it up.
The Dardeen family met a truly disturbing end in their small town of Ina, Illinois in 1987. More than a decade later, a serial killer sitting on death row in Texas would claim he committed the crimes, along with more than 70 other slayings. Yet the truth of the Dardeens’ final moments remains as uncertain today as it was on the evening of November 18, 1987 when police first discovered their brutalized bodies.
